Situation Located in one of Guildford’s most highly sought after addresses and within half a mile of the High Street, this property is perfectly positioned to enjoy a busy, urban lifestyle. Guildford is a vibrant and cosmopolitan town right in the heart of the Surrey Greenbelt, with a huge range of shopping, dining, social and recreational amenities, matched by a dynamic university and an excellent range of schooling in both the state and private sectors. Within a quarter of a mile to the property is Pewley Down Infant School and Holy Trinity Junior School which holds an Ofsted rating of 'Outstanding' and 'Good' respectively. Guildford mainline train station and London Road Station are within a mile to Addison Road and provide fast and frequent services to London Waterloo in as little as 32 minutes. The town has excellent transport links, with the A3 providing a direct link to London and the south coast, as well as connecting with the M25 for Gatwick and Heathrow Airports.
